Output 684484df4186eb703a40d52bc45637af68daf1292d420216c769af23c9549273:132

value
184326
script pubkey
OP_0 OP_PUSHBYTES_20 c357f7bebe9c0d1c04463708980f083388b9258b
address
bc1qcdtl0047nsx3cpzxxuyfsrcgxwytjfvtqw6f5c
transaction
684484df4186eb703a40d52bc45637af68daf1292d420216c769af23c9549273
confirmations
126607
spent
true